Search
Preparing search index...
The search index is not available
Detritus Client
Options
All
Public
Public/Protected
All
Inherited
Externals
Menu
Detritus Client
collections/voicecalls
VoiceCalls
Class VoiceCalls
VoiceCalls Collection, DM VoiceCalls (Bots cannot fill this)
Hierarchy
BaseClientCollection
<
string
,
VoiceCall
>
VoiceCalls
Index
Constructors
constructor
Properties
_last
Used
cache
client
default
Key
enabled
expire
interval
interval
Time
limit
Accessors
[
Symbol.to
String
Tag]
last
Used
length
should
Start
Interval
size
Methods
[
Symbol.iterator]
clear
clone
delete
entries
every
filter
find
first
for
Each
get
has
insert
join
keys
map
reduce
set
set
Enabled
set
Expire
set
Interval
Timeout
some
sort
start
Interval
stop
Interval
to
Array
toJSON
to
String
values
Constructors
constructor
new
Voice
Calls
(
client
:
ShardClient
, options
?:
boolean
|
BaseClientCollectionOptions
)
:
VoiceCalls
Parameters
client:
ShardClient
options:
boolean
|
BaseClientCollectionOptions
= {}
Returns
VoiceCalls
Properties
Optional
_last
Used
_last
Used
:
Map
<
string
,
number
>
Readonly
cache
cache
:
Map
<
string
,
VoiceCall
>
client
client
:
ShardClient
default
Key
default
Key
:
string
= 'channelId'
enabled
enabled
:
boolean
Optional
expire
expire
:
number
Optional
interval
interval
:
Interval
interval
Time
interval
Time
:
number
limit
limit
:
number
Accessors
[
Symbol.to
String
Tag]
get
[Symbol.toStringTag]
(
)
:
string
Returns
string
last
Used
get
lastUsed
(
)
:
Map
<
K
,
number
>
Returns
Map
<
K
,
number
>
length
get
length
(
)
:
number
Returns
number
should
Start
Interval
get
shouldStartInterval
(
)
:
boolean
Returns
boolean
size
get
size
(
)
:
number
Returns
number
Methods
[
Symbol.iterator]
[
Symbol.iterator]
(
)
:
IterableIterator
<
[
string
,
VoiceCall
]
>
Returns
IterableIterator
<
[
string
,
VoiceCall
]
>
clear
clear
(
)
:
void
Returns
void
clone
clone
(
)
:
BaseCollection
<
string
,
VoiceCall
>
Returns
BaseCollection
<
string
,
VoiceCall
>
delete
delete
(
key
:
string
)
:
boolean
Parameters
key:
string
Returns
boolean
entries
entries
(
)
:
IterableIterator
<
[
string
,
VoiceCall
]
>
Returns
IterableIterator
<
[
string
,
VoiceCall
]
>
every
every
(
func
:
(
v
:
VoiceCall
, k
:
string
)
=>
boolean
)
:
boolean
Parameters
func:
(
v
:
VoiceCall
, k
:
string
)
=>
boolean
(
v
:
VoiceCall
, k
:
string
)
:
boolean
Parameters
v:
VoiceCall
k:
string
Returns
boolean
Returns
boolean
filter
filter
(
func
:
(
v
:
VoiceCall
, k
:
string
)
=>
boolean
)
:
VoiceCall
[]
Parameters
func:
(
v
:
VoiceCall
, k
:
string
)
=>
boolean
(
v
:
VoiceCall
, k
:
string
)
:
boolean
Parameters
v:
VoiceCall
k:
string
Returns
boolean
Returns
VoiceCall
[]
find
find
(
func
:
(
v
:
VoiceCall
, k
:
string
)
=>
boolean
)
:
undefined
|
VoiceCall
Parameters
func:
(
v
:
VoiceCall
, k
:
string
)
=>
boolean
(
v
:
VoiceCall
, k
:
string
)
:
boolean
Parameters
v:
VoiceCall
k:
string
Returns
boolean
Returns
undefined
|
VoiceCall
first
first
(
)
:
undefined
|
VoiceCall
Returns
undefined
|
VoiceCall
for
Each
for
Each
(
func
:
(
v
:
VoiceCall
, k
:
string
, map
:
Map
<
string
,
VoiceCall
>
)
=>
void
, thisArg
?:
any
)
:
void
Parameters
func:
(
v
:
VoiceCall
, k
:
string
, map
:
Map
<
string
,
VoiceCall
>
)
=>
void
(
v
:
VoiceCall
, k
:
string
, map
:
Map
<
string
,
VoiceCall
>
)
:
void
Parameters
v:
VoiceCall
k:
string
map:
Map
<
string
,
VoiceCall
>
Returns
void
Optional
thisArg:
any
Returns
void
get
get
(
key
:
string
)
:
undefined
|
VoiceCall
Parameters
key:
string
Returns
undefined
|
VoiceCall
has
has
(
key
:
string
)
:
boolean
Parameters
key:
string
Returns
boolean
insert
insert
(
call
:
VoiceCall
)
:
void
Parameters
call:
VoiceCall
Returns
void
join
join
(
separator
?:
string
)
:
string
Parameters
Optional
separator:
string
Returns
string
keys
keys
(
)
:
IterableIterator
<
string
>
Returns
IterableIterator
<
string
>
map
map
(
func
:
(
v
:
VoiceCall
, k
:
string
)
=>
any
)
:
any
[]
Parameters
func:
(
v
:
VoiceCall
, k
:
string
)
=>
any
(
v
:
VoiceCall
, k
:
string
)
:
any
Parameters
v:
VoiceCall
k:
string
Returns
any
Returns
any
[]
reduce
reduce
(
func
:
(
intial
:
any
, v
:
VoiceCall
)
=>
any
, initialValue
?:
any
)
:
any
Parameters
func:
(
intial
:
any
, v
:
VoiceCall
)
=>
any
(
intial
:
any
, v
:
VoiceCall
)
:
any
Parameters
intial:
any
v:
VoiceCall
Returns
any
Optional
initialValue:
any
Returns
any
set
set
(
key
:
string
, value
:
VoiceCall
)
:
VoiceCalls
Parameters
key:
string
value:
VoiceCall
Returns
VoiceCalls
set
Enabled
set
Enabled
(
value
:
boolean
)
:
void
Parameters
value:
boolean
Returns
void
set
Expire
set
Expire
(
value
:
number
)
:
VoiceCalls
Parameters
value:
number
Returns
VoiceCalls
set
Interval
Timeout
set
Interval
Timeout
(
value
:
number
)
:
VoiceCalls
Parameters
value:
number
Returns
VoiceCalls
some
some
(
func
:
(
v
:
VoiceCall
, k
:
string
)
=>
boolean
)
:
boolean
Parameters
func:
(
v
:
VoiceCall
, k
:
string
)
=>
boolean
(
v
:
VoiceCall
, k
:
string
)
:
boolean
Parameters
v:
VoiceCall
k:
string
Returns
boolean
Returns
boolean
sort
sort
(
func
?:
(
x
:
VoiceCall
, y
:
VoiceCall
)
=>
number
)
:
VoiceCall
[]
Parameters
Optional
func:
(
x
:
VoiceCall
, y
:
VoiceCall
)
=>
number
(
x
:
VoiceCall
, y
:
VoiceCall
)
:
number
Parameters
x:
VoiceCall
y:
VoiceCall
Returns
number
Returns
VoiceCall
[]
start
Interval
start
Interval
(
)
:
void
Returns
void
stop
Interval
stop
Interval
(
)
:
void
Returns
void
to
Array
to
Array
(
)
:
VoiceCall
[]
Returns
VoiceCall
[]
toJSON
toJSON
(
)
:
VoiceCall
[]
Returns
VoiceCall
[]
to
String
to
String
(
)
:
string
Returns
string
values
values
(
)
:
IterableIterator
<
VoiceCall
>
Returns
IterableIterator
<
VoiceCall
>
Exports
collections/voicecalls
Voice
Calls
constructor
_last
Used
cache
client
default
Key
enabled
expire
interval
interval
Time
limit
[
Symbol.to
String
Tag]
last
Used
length
should
Start
Interval
size
[
Symbol.iterator]
clear
clone
delete
entries
every
filter
find
first
for
Each
get
has
insert
join
keys
map
reduce
set
set
Enabled
set
Expire
set
Interval
Timeout
some
sort
start
Interval
stop
Interval
to
Array
toJSON
to
String
values
Voice
Calls
Options
Generated using
TypeDoc
VoiceCalls Collection, DM VoiceCalls (Bots cannot fill this)